How to Add a Lock to an Existing Drawer?

Introduction

Adding a lock to an existing drawer can enhance the security of your belongings, providing peace of mind. Whether you need to secure important documents, valuable items, or personal belongings, installing a drawer lock is a practical solution. This guide will walk you through the steps to add a drawer lock, ensuring a secure and professional installation.

Choosing the Right Drawer Lock

Types of Drawer Locks

Before you begin, it's essential to choose the right type of drawer lock for your needs. There are several types of drawer locks available, including cam locks, plunger locks, and deadbolt locks. Each type offers different levels of security and ease of installation. Cam locks are the most common and are suitable for most drawers, while plunger locks provide added security for sensitive items. Deadbolt locks offer the highest level of security but may require more complex installation.

Measuring the Drawer

Once you've selected the type of drawer lock, the next step is to measure your drawer. Accurate measurements ensure that the lock fits perfectly and functions correctly. Measure the thickness of the drawer front and the depth of the drawer to determine the appropriate lock size. Additionally, consider the placement of the lock to ensure it aligns with the drawer's structure and provides optimal security.

Preparing for Installation

Gathering Tools and Materials

To install a drawer lock, you'll need specific tools and materials. Common tools include a drill, screwdriver, measuring tape, and a pencil. Depending on the type of lock, you may also need a hole saw or a chisel. Ensure you have the lock, screws, and any additional hardware that comes with the lock. Having all the necessary tools and materials on hand will make the installation process smoother and more efficient.

Marking the Installation Points

With your tools and materials ready, the next step is to mark the installation points on the drawer. Use a pencil to mark the center point where the lock will be installed. Ensure the mark is level and centered to avoid any misalignment. If your lock requires additional holes for screws or bolts, mark those points as well. Double-check your measurements and marks before proceeding to the next step.

Installing the Drawer Lock

Drilling the Holes

Now that you have marked the installation points, it's time to drill the necessary holes. Use a drill bit that matches the size of the lock cylinder. Carefully drill the hole at the marked center point, ensuring it is straight and clean. If your lock requires additional holes for screws or bolts, drill those as well. Take your time to avoid any mistakes that could affect the lock's functionality.

Attaching the Lock

With the holes drilled, you can now attach the drawer lock. Insert the lock cylinder into the drilled hole, ensuring it fits snugly. Secure the lock in place using the provided screws or bolts. Tighten them firmly to prevent any movement or loosening over time. If your lock includes a strike plate or additional hardware, install those components according to the manufacturer's instructions.

Testing the Lock

After installing the lock, it's crucial to test its functionality. Close the drawer and lock it using the key or locking mechanism. Ensure the lock engages smoothly and securely. Test the lock multiple times to confirm it operates correctly and provides the desired level of security. If you encounter any issues, double-check the installation and make any necessary adjustments.
